Answer explanation
A key principle of clinical governance is accountability for quality and safety in healthcare.
Other key principles include:
✅ Patient safety – Reducing risks and preventing errors.
✅ Continuous improvement – Using data and feedback to enhance care.
✅ Clinical effectiveness – Ensuring evidence-based practices.
✅ Transparency – Open reporting and learning from incidents.
✅ Staff competence – Ongoing education and professional development.

Answer explanation
Healthcare Leaders & Executives – Set policies and ensure accountability.
✅ Clinicians & Nurses – Follow best practices and maintain patient safety.
✅ Clinical Governance Committees – Monitor and improve healthcare quality.
✅ Regulatory Bodies – Enforce standards and compliance (e.g., Australian Commission on Safety and Quality in Health Care).
